What Is Small INT?

by | Last updated on January 24, 2024

, , , ,

The SMALLINT data type

stores small whole numbers that range from –32,767 to 32,767

. The maximum negative number, –32,768, is a reserved value and cannot be used. The SMALLINT value is stored as a signed binary integer. Integer columns typically store counts, quantities, and so on.

What is a big int?

A big integer is

a binary integer that has a precision of 63 bits

. The BIGINT data type can represent 63-bit integers and is compatible with all numeric data types. The BIGINT function returns a big integer representation of a number or a string representation of a number.

How big is a small int?

Data type Range Storage bigint -2^63 (-9,223,372,036,854,775,808) to 2^63-1 (9,223,372,036,854,775,807) 8 Bytes int -2^31 (-2,147,483,648) to 2^31-1 (2,147,483,647) 4 Bytes smallint -2^15 (-32,768) to 2^15-1

(32,767)


2 Bytes
tinyint 0 to 255 1 Byte

What is Smallint mysql?

Description. A small integer. The

signed range is -32768 to 32767. The unsigned range is 0 to 65535

. If a column has been set to ZEROFILL, all values will be prepended by zeros so that the SMALLINT value contains a number of M digits.

What is the difference between Smallint and Tinyint?

TINYINT SMALLINT Storage Size 1 Byte 2 Bytes Minimum Value 0 -32,768 (-2^15) Maximum Value 255 32,767 (2^15-1)

How do you use big int?

  1. BigInteger abs(): This method returns a BigInteger whose value is the absolute value of this BigInteger.
  2. BigInteger add(BigInteger val): This method returns a BigInteger whose value is (this + val).
  3. BigInteger and(BigInteger val): This method returns a BigInteger whose value is (this & val).

What int means?

Int. is an abbreviation for

internal or for , international

.

Is small an integer?

A small integer is

a binary integer with a precision of 15 bits

. The range of small integers is -32768 to +32767.

What is difference between BigInt and int?

The int type takes 4 byte signed integer i.e. 32 bits ( 2

32

values can be stored). The BigInt type takes

8 byte

signed integer i.e. 64 bits (2

64

values can be stored). Let us see an example.

What is a medium int?

A medium-sized integer. The

signed range is -8388608 to 8388607

. The unsigned range is 0 to 16777215. ZEROFILL pads the integer with zeroes and assumes UNSIGNED (even if UNSIGNED is not specified). INT3 is a synonym for MEDIUMINT .

What does Int 4 mean in MySQL?

For example, INT(4) specifies

an INT with a display width of four digits

. This optional display width may be used by applications to display integer values having a width less than the width specified for the column by left-padding them with spaces.

Can Tinyint be null?

NULL considerations: Casting

any non-numeric value

to this type produces a NULL value. Examples: CREATE TABLE t1 (x TINYINT); SELECT CAST(100 AS TINYINT);

How is SQL used in DBMS?

SQL is

used to communicate with a database

. According to ANSI (American National Standards Institute), it is the standard language for relational database management systems. SQL statements are used to perform tasks such as update data on a database, or retrieve data from a database.

What does int mean in SQL?

Int is a data type in the database –

an integer (whole number)

. What it means depends on the database you use – in SQL Server the 4 specifies the field precision. However, this will always be the size of an int in SQL Server. It can holdvalues between -2,147,483,648 and 2,147,483,647.

Can Int be negative SQL?

In MySQL, INT stands for the integer that is a whole number. An integer can be written without a fractional component e.g., 1, 100, 4, -10, and it cannot be 1.2, 5/3, etc.

An integer can be zero, positive, and negative

. MySQL supports all standard SQL integer types INTEGER or INT and SMALLINT .

How do you write an int in SQL?

Data type Range Storage INT -2

31

(-2,147,483,648) to 2

31

-1 (2,147,483,647) 4 Bytes
SMALLINT -2

15

(-32,768) to 2

15

-1 (32,767) 2 Bytes
TINYINT 0 to 255 1 Byte
Charlene Dyck
Author
Charlene Dyck
Charlene is a software developer and technology expert with a degree in computer science. She has worked for major tech companies and has a keen understanding of how computers and electronics work. Sarah is also an advocate for digital privacy and security.